LES MISERABLES Runs 2/18-3/22 At The Phoenix Theatre
by Reynard Loki - Jan 20, 2009


The theatrical event of the year is almost here! You've never been this close to the barricade! Les Mis?rables will be performed at the Phoenix Theatre from February 18 - March 22, 2009. Experience this modern musical masterpiece based on Victor Hugo?s epic novel like never before. In 19th century France, Jean Valjean is released from 19 years of unjust imprisonment, but finds nothing in store for him but mistrust and mistreatment. He breaks his parole in hopes of starting a new life, initiating a life-long struggle for redemption as he is relentlessly pursued by police inspector Javert, who refuses to believe Valjean can change his ways. Epic, grand and uplifting. Experience the emotion and grandeur of Les Mis?rables in Phoenix Theatre?s intimate theatre! The lead roles will be played by Christopher B. Carl (Javert), E.J. Dohring (Gavroche), Lisa Fogel (Fantine), Kyle Harris (Enjolras), Beau Heckman (Thornadier), Jenny Hintze (Eponine), Jeanine Pacheco (Cosette), Terry Summers (Madame Thornadier), and Douglas Webster (Valjean).

'One Day More' For Signature's LES MIZ, Extends Thru 2/22
by Eddie Varley - Dec 17, 2008


Signature Theatre today announced that the run of its innovative new production of Les Miserables will be extended for four weeks through February 22 due to ticket demand. The environmental staging brings the beloved musical's epic scale of 28 actors, 138 costumes, a Broadway-sized 14-piece orchestra, and a five-ton steel set right into the audience's laps in the intimacy of Signature's 280-seat MAX Theatre.
